CalifJimneed is a normal verb in the affirmative, a normal or modal verb in the negative.So t
(Don't forget to change the affirmative-negative polarity in the tag.)
You need money, don't you? [normal; affirmative]
I needn't do that, need I? [modal; negative]
I don't need to do that, do I? [normal; negative]
